Europäische Integration: Wirtschaft, Euro-Krise, Erweiterung und Perspektiven
Ulrich BrascheThe new edition of this textbook is more concise and easier to read, ensuring rapid knowledge acquisition. It describes the decisions currently facing the EU and clearly explains both fundamental issues and specialized topics, making complex economic interconnections understandable. It explains why the EU cannot remain the same if it hopes to improve its resolution of economic crises and political problems.
- Considers current issues such as the eurozone crisis, Grexit, and Brexit
- A clear presentation of fundamentals and specialized topics in the politics and economics of the EU
- Provides understandable explanations of complex economic interconnections
